WebAs can be seen, most of the causes of shingle buckling are excess humidity—which needs to be eliminated first by improving attic ventilation by a qualified roofing company. Then, decking needs to be fixed if it is loose or damaged. Finally, shingles can be re-fastened, or replaced if they are warped. WebNonetheless, buckling is an issue that sometimes occurs with this type of roofing shingle. Buckling is typically a result of moisture that causes the wooden decking or framing beneath the shingles to move.
